"How dare you!" The elder's face turned ashen, his chest heaving with anger.

Mildred was not about to indulge him and scoffed at the man, pulling her precious grandson away from the lobby.

She did not forget to console him, saying, "Don't mind them. They've lived their whole lives with those outdated, sexist ideas, always thinking they're superior."

Nathaniel chuckled. "I'm fine. Let them say what they want."

With his grandmother defending him, he had nothing to be upset about, and the displeasure in his heart began to dissipate.

Mildred led him to the altar room, still talking, "That's right, ignore what they say. They're just a bunch of old geezers with one foot in the grave. You're the one who'll be running the Nicholls family anyway."

Nathaniel nodded, following Mildred silently, displaying an obedience he rarely showed to others.

"However, Nate, there's one thing I need to make clear. But first, kneel."

As soon as they entered the study, Mildred's tone turned serious, pointing to a cushion nearby.

Nathaniel walked over and slowly knelt.

Mildred moved to his side and let out a deep sigh. "As your grandma, your family, I truly hope you and Mae can reconcile. That girl left her hometown and came to Froania just to pursue you for five years, and she even gave birth to your child. You should be grateful and treat her well."

Nathaniel nodded, looking serious and determined. "Don't worry, Grandma. I've come to understand many things from the past now."

"That's good to hear."

She hesitated but decided it was best to be blunt. "Nate, if… and I'm saying if… you can't win Mae back, and you end up divorcing, you absolutely cannot give up custody of Callum."

Nathaniel's brow furrowed slightly, and he did not immediately respond.

Nathaniel's hands at his sides slowly clenched into fists. His chest felt tight, his jaw tense as he tried to contain his emotions.

Mildred crouched down, advising Nathaniel earnestly, "She's indifferent about you, but for Callum, she can't hide her love and adoration for him. I guess Callum is her emotional anchor now. If your relationship truly can't be saved, she'll never give up Callum's custody. So, Nate, you must promise me. No matter how guilty you feel or how much you want to make amends, you can't use Callum. His custody must remain with the Nicholls family."

The atmosphere in the study was heavy and serious.

Troy, learning that Nathaniel had gone to the altar room with Mildred, had come looking for them. As the door was slightly ajar, he overheard Mildred's words, and his heart skipped a beat in fear.

It was clear that Mildred was uncompromising on the issue of Callum's custody.

However, Nathaniel had already given Mavis the signed divorce agreement, which included giving her custody of Callum. If Mildred found out the truth, all hell would break loose in the Nicholls family.

What was Nathaniel supposed to do?
